    i recently recieved a settlement offer from northland group with an unusual account name. it may be an old credit card, but it may not: inwhichcase i have no idea what it is. i recently moved and so i didn't recieve their original 30 day notification letter untill 2 months later. the window to dispute before they consider it valid is long up. i would like to make them validate anyway, but am wondering am i out of luck since that window period is long over.
     
  2. SCMomof5

    SCMomof5 Well-Known Member

    DV anyway. They have no way of proving when you got your first letter so they cannot establish that 30 day dispute window. Regardless, you always have the right for them to prove that this debt belongs to you!

    Wish folks would get this straight once and for all there is no 30 day limit for a consumer to demand validation.

    There is a 30 day assumption for a CA to assume validity of a debt.

    Once A CA receives a validation demand all rites for them to assume are out the window regardless of when they receive it.
